Type
ORACLE
Validation date
2024-09-30 13:28: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01654,
    "usd": 0.01852
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00012F47B0701D8750FC6A65127CF31C1AAFF076126B46CF52BDF68E3A33D641879B

Previous signature

DCCF59B021BECD7A8050E07012920286CBC67AE140D1E1C683915AA06694D987A5BE8F016AA1C3FE1263B89392F9048BE2DCC40722B7D1DED3B0A3F895583204

Origin signature

3045022067B85091F3CA615AB288CC6A2DB5F0D132CB496BD4035E4FE6C6810E9333E716022100A2838355F01C22C6E6F7D8D815D66A632F653E93520A96EFAE3D06D620766F70

Proof of work

01020451684966573439C38DA99334546FBBDE4A6D96A50B4A4ECBB6572CDBED023F079607407E254421D1779525D11C60D55684F0B403B93B95823554E29D1E2CDB16

Proof of integrity

0082D6435097E9D1223D33C91AE683D9B346A8650AFE619D819DF069AFC7D8634D

Coordinator signature

65C77EFA1DACC832B900080489EBE40E8DEE09CF4B3249180405C61AE78E514B8EE39F290723DF87544DDE2FB1F38CA2035DB2DC342B037F1B989616F4F61501

Validator #1 public key

0001E6A3BEAAF28031AE2072301E3083DF3DDBA10A2CAAD30163F01D007BA76A122D

Validator #1 signature

F2F386F9C75D7A3D177422DD03F09167769E0ED8FE57DCC993EBCDD5B78E572393E1F6161EB18EC0004C704F66FA0A396B359DEC9536F6068D2D8FBD78EDFD01

Validator #2 public key

00018106B590A190EC5E85CF8FB99F7967CB4D24FFB1FD5A903BF101E9D668C2ABB1

Validator #2 signature

E1C8EBB490929656C0481A0FCE27DBF4312EED5C216FE4E78EAE062D348EB4AE298E412E6CDF00C65C9683F48A88F3D05EC67EF43FCD71F3FE495CCE1B1D990E